The greatest asset of any nation is its new generation. They will either make or break it with the tools we equip them with. Mr. Prabhakar Deodhar, former chairman of the Electronics Commision and advisor on electronics policy to Rajiv Gandhi, calls TV the Third Parent, implying a solemn duty on part of producers and advertisers towards its young viewers. Yet, as involved, caring and alert parents, can we sit back and helplessly accept the onslaught of unhealthy TV and computer programs our kids are subjected to? Each parent may feel helpless in reversing the tide of sex and violence. But if we join hands (or should I say feet !) our individual small steps will turn into a giant leap for sure!
